Cayey zona urbana, PR vs San Lorenzo zona urbana, PR
Cayey zona urbana, PR and San Lorenzo zona urbana, PR have a very similar cost of living, with only a 2.8% difference in their overall index. Cayey zona urbana scores 60 while San Lorenzo zona urbana scores 61 on the cost of living index, where 100 represents the national average. The day-to-day expenses for residents in both cities are comparable, though differences emerge when looking at specific categories.
On the housing front, median rent in Cayey zona urbana is $464/month compared to $563/month in San Lorenzo zona urbana — a 18% difference. Interestingly, home values tell a different story: while Cayey zona urbana has cheaper rent, San Lorenzo zona urbana actually has lower median home values ($112,900 vs $128,700).
Median household income in Cayey zona urbana is $20,024 compared to $23,141 in San Lorenzo zona urbana (-13.5%). While San Lorenzo zona urbana is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Cayey zona urbana spend roughly 27.8% of their income on rent, less than the 29.2% in San Lorenzo zona urbana.
